Property clients and assignments
The PEM Property Team has experience of dealing with a wide variety of clients and assignments in the property sector.
Types of clients
- We audit and advise many construction businesses, ranging in size from smaller companies up to groups with turnover exceeding £100 million.
- We particularly specialise in advising property development businesses varying from single projects to groups with over 30 Special Purpose Vehicles.
- A number of our developer clients require offshore structuring, joint venture arrangements and Special Purpose Vehicles in order to mitigate their overall tax liabilities
- PEM’s Corporate Finance team acted as advisors on a restructuring transaction to ensure management succession at a large plant equipment business turning over in excess of £20m (link to PEM Corporate Finance)
- A number of PEM clients operate business parks and receive advice in respect of the development and letting of the sites
Specific assignments
- Our clients receive specialist advice regarding VAT related issues such as:
- The “golden brick” strategy when building Housing Association properties
- Options to tax
- Listed buildings
- Cash flow management of VAT liabilities when buying properties
- We provide advice on succession and Inheritance Tax issues such as the classification of properties as either investment or development properties
- Capital allowance claims are maximised when working with clients and their advisors on the initial building of their properties
- Clients who are making profits or have built up reserves in the good times often need assistance with tax effective profit extraction and we are working with others on strategies to counter the new 50% tax rate
- Management accounts and project accounting is often critical when clients are looking for funding or refinancing. We have considerable experience in this area.
- Restructuring businesses is an effective use of management time in preparation for an exit or a partial disposal once the economy improves. We work with business owners providing advice.
- We are working with an increasing number of construction businesses who are experiencing difficult HMRC enquiries with regard to the employed / self-employed status of specific types of workers.
